Itchy & Scratchy
The past 4 days have been hell. I wake up and my stomach has the most horrendous itch I have ever felt, I get in the shower and the running water seems to help a small bit. Get out and towel dry which aggravates the itching again. The itching does not stop. Now I know that an itchy belly is totally normal during pregnancy, its my skins reaction to the intense stretching that is going on. However no one told me that the itching would be so intense that I would literally cry because nothing is curing it. I don't scratch I try to just gently rub, it does nothing but aggravate the itching. I have been religiously applying not only a cocoa butter lotion but also palmers cocoa body butter. Not to prevent stretch marks because they run in my genes and I knew it was just a matter of time before they came (they are here by the way) but to prevent this insane itch. I thought I was a lost cause. Then my O.B check up was yesterday and during the usual "how are you feeling? Any complaints?" Q & A section of the apt I mention the insane itch. Low and behold my fabulous Dr. told me she would write me a prescription for some cream. Little did I know how much of a God send this cream really was. I LOVE IT!! It smells similar though not as strong as Vicks Vapor rub. And it has this amazing instacool sensation that lasts and lasts. Aww... I am in love!! And so pleased to say my itching is cured!!!
